CCP Games has acknowledged difficulties experienced by some EVE Online players when using the new portrait creator. As a result, the UI for the portrait creator has been updated to give more explanation on topics including which of the four portraits will be used in game and how to get back to the creation tool to alter the appearance of one's portrait.

A chance to recustomize

We understand that many players proceeded into game under the impression that they could come back and make adjustments later; whilst other players didn't end up with the portrait they believed they had chosen.

We want to ensure everyone has the portrait of their choice. So now that we have made the UI clearer we will give all characters who have already completed character customization a chance to recustomize. This will be a one-time recustomization to be used during the grace period.

Characters who had yet to complete customization for the first time will not need this recustomization as they will see the improved UI on their first run through the customization process.

EVE PLEX Changes Coming

Posted by Suzie Ford on Jul 9th, 2010 / 0 Comments

In a new developer blog post on the official EVE Online site, players are being let in on changes coming to the PLEX (Pilot License Extension) in-game item and redeeming systems. The changes boil down the the removal of a bunch of restrictions.

Developers take some time answering likely questions and concerns.

Are you crazy? Do you know how many people will emoragequit when they're ganked with PLEX in their cargo?

Maybe we're a little crazy, yes, but we truly think the benefits outweigh the risks here. One of them is to combat the perception that PLEX is a more valuable item than others in the game which, of course, it isn't (anyone who has lost a titan/carrier/T2 BS/etc knows this full well). Among the risks of course is that people will start losing PLEXs' en masse and cancel their subscriptions. We will be monitoring that extremely closely as well as all other aspects of PLEX trade/usage patterns. Remember, we're not forcing anyone to undock with PLEX, in fact we're making things a little bit safer (if people choose to use the option) by allowing redeeming of PLEX to all stations instead of just NPC stations. The choice and risk is always at the discretion of the player, just like it should be.

Changes will go into effect on July 13th. Read the full post here.
